I own a 2005 Larson SEI 180, powered by Volvo 4.3 with Penta SX-M out drive. My shifting cable needs replacing but I can't remove the control from its starboard side mount. Not sure of make, does have trim switch and center push button for neutral start. Tried to attach pic of control but site tells me I'm not authorized to post my pic. Any help would be welcomed.

I hear that, I measured using a pic I have in the Volvo manual, two lengths and add 18 inches. I will compare that to cable I get out. The adjustments on current cable are both screwed on shaft as far as they will go. Leads me to believe cable has stretched and I'm sure it's original, 12 yrs old.

The cable should have a number stamped on the sheath, on one end or the other when you get it out you will find it.
